I just got my new Predator 2 Platinum for GM Gas, Truck/SUV 7220.
I have tried everything to get this thing to work. I've gone to the website, downloaded all the programs and drivers. I tried hooking it up to my 2013 Chevy Silverado 6.2L, and I get the message "No tunes available".
At one point I was able to get it to stream data, but I had no idea what was going on, or how to deal with the information.
I bought this to replace another brand tuner that crashed. I've read the instructions, watched all the videos, and I feel very frustrated. I bought this for the canned tunes and the ability to clear and detect codes, change my tire size, etc...
When I plug it into my truck, It turns on, but when I click on "TUNE", he shows the error message.
